From first call to final quality check, here is what to expect from Pipe Masters in Solebury, PA.
Our certified gas technician arrives and immediately assesses the safety of the situation. If a leak is active, we isolate the affected section and ventilate the area before proceeding with diagnosis.
Our Solebury technician uses electronic detection equipment to find every gas leak point precisely. We check all fittings, connections, and pipe runs to make sure no secondary leaks are missed.
Pipe Masters repairs gas lines in Solebury, PA using only code-approved materials and methods. Our licensed technicians ensure every connection, joint, and pipe section meets or exceeds local gas code requirements.
After repair, we pressure test the entire gas system to verify there are no remaining leaks anywhere in the line. We do not clear the system for use until it holds pressure perfectly.

Gas line repair in Solebury typically costs $200 to $800 for simple fitting repairs and $500 to $2,000 or more for section replacements. Costs depend on the location, accessibility, and extent of damage. Pipe Masters provides upfront pricing after diagnosis.

Common causes include corrosion of older gas pipes, improper connections, ground shifting that stresses buried lines, damage during renovations, and degradation of flexible connectors behind appliances. Pipe Masters identifies and repairs the cause in Solebury homes.
